What Is the Difference Between Owner's and Lender's Title Insurance?
Quick, Definitive Answer
Lender's title insurance is a policy that protects the mortgage lender in case of title defects that could affect the loan. It is a requirement for securing a mortgage. On the other hand, owner's title insurance protects the homeowner from potential claims against the property, such as undisclosed heirs or fraudulent claims. It is a one-time purchase that remains effective as long as you own your home.
These insurance policies are crucial in ensuring a smooth transaction and safeguarding your investment. Without owner's title insurance, you could face significant legal and financial challenges if a title dispute arises after purchase. How Does Title Insurance Work in Grandville?
Key Details and Process Steps
The process of obtaining title insurance in Grandville involves several steps:
- Title Search: A thorough examination of public records to identify any issues that could affect ownership.
- Policy Issuance: Once the title is deemed clear, the insurance policy is issued to protect against future claims.
- Closing: Both lender's and owner's title insurance policies are finalized at closing, ensuring both parties are protected.

Common Mistakes and Expert Tips
Mistakes to Avoid
One common mistake is assuming lender's title insurance is sufficient. While it protects the lender, it does not cover the homeowner. Another pitfall is failing to review the title insurance policy details, which can lead to misunderstandings about coverage. Lastly, neglecting to address title issues before closing can result in costly disputes later.
A question we frequently hear at Sonic Title is: "Do I really need owner's title insurance if I have lender's insurance?" The answer is yes, as they serve different purposes and protect against different risks. Ignoring this advice could lead to significant financial loss if a claim arises.
